**Ticket: Drift in hermetic build migration for the Oxbow pipeline**

During the migration of Oxbow's build to the Kilnforge hermetic system, we discovered that the legacy builders still inject host toolchain paths, so artifacts differ between the two systems. If you're paged for a checksum mismatch tonight, do not roll back — the hermetic output is the correct one. Rebuild from Kilnforge and re-pin the manifest. The canonical build configuration we expect on every runner is listed below:

service settings:
[istax]
port = 9090
team = sormir
host = istax.ferradyn.corp
region = central-2
access_code = ac_447e33
timeout_ms = 250

Heads up, plugin authors: the SyncTide CI lane is failing your calendar conflict tests because the new resolver prefers the organizer's copy when two edits land in the same second. If your plugin asserts last-write-wins, update the expectation or opt out via the legacy flag. Rebase onto the current harness before re-running — older harnesses silently pass. The build token your plugin manifest should pin is listed below.

session token of kahog-bahif = htk9_f63daec35

Finance Review — Concentration Risk

Quick heads-up, team: Dravik Holdings now accounts for 41% of quarterly revenue, up from 28% last year. If they wobble, we wobble. Receivables from them are current, but payment terms crept to 60 days. We're modelling downside scenarios for the Pellan unit. Our mitigation approach is summarised in the note below.

management briefing: Only 33 of the 205 pilot accounts renewed Kasath, so a churn review is set for October 17. Weniusek Logistics is in early talks to buy Holethax Freight for about $345.6 million.